EN62 EXV is a 2013 Peugeot 208 in Black with a 1,000c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 15 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 73.3%.

Across all 2013 Peugeot 208 models, the average MOT pass rate is 77.8% with a typical mileage of 52,211 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The Peugeot 208 typically stays on UK roads for around 14 years. At 13 years old, this Peugeot 208 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
